Why Choose Double Glazed Window Replacement Near Me?

Window-Repairs.-150x150.jpgThe investment in double-glazed windows is an excellent way to increase the energy efficiency of your home. These windows consist of two glass panes that are hermetically sealed and filled with gas called argon.

Double-glazed windows are costly, but they offer numerous benefits that make them a worthwhile investment. They're also harder to break than single-pane windows.

Energy Efficiency

Modern double glazing windows to replace your older single-pane windows will improve your home's energy efficient, saving you money on utility bills. This is because double-glazed windows offer superior insulation and prevent your home from losing heat in winter and gaining it back in summer. It means that you will not have to pay the same amount on heating or cooling.

Moreover, the double glazed windows have seals to keep out dust and pollutants. This helps you to maintain your home in a pleasant environment and also ward off the harsh effects of Melbourne's climate on your home. The insulation also helps keep out cold winter air and hot weather in the summer.

A double-glazed window is a unit comprised of two glass panes that are sealed hermetically together with spacers, as well as other components. They create a pocket between the two panes of glass which acts as an insulation. The air pocket can be filled with different gases, such as krypton or argon.

These windows are more efficient at reducing heat losses than standard single-pane aluminum-framed windows. According to the Environmental Protection Agency, you can save up $17 490 over the next 30 years by replacing your single pane windows with new Energy Star certified double-paned windows.

Select from a range of energy-efficient double-glazed windows. Some of them reduce energy consumption and costs by using low emissivity coatings to reduce the amount heat that passes through the window. There are windows that are insulated with cladding, which makes them even more energy efficient.

Double glazed windows come in a variety of styles. Awning windows are popular because they open outwards and articulate with a track and chain winder. Casement windows are also popular since they fold up into a concertina shape and increase airflow. Double-glazed windows can be glazed with thermal film to increase the insulation of your home.

It is crucial to keep in mind that if you're replacing single-glazed windows with double-glazed ones you'll likely need permission to plan the work. Double-glazed frames tend to be more substantial and alter the look of a house significantly.

Increased Resale Value

It improves the value of your home when you replace single pane windows with double panes. This is due to double-pane windows increasing the temperature inside your home, reduce the noise pollution from outside, and also save energy. Additionally double-pane windows are more durable and resistant to moisture and other elements from outside. They are also more expensive than single-pane windows. If you're looking to boost the value of your home in the future This is a venture that's worth investing in.

The cost of double pane windows differs dependent on the frame material and the style you pick. Fiberglass frames are usually the least expensive. They are also strong and energy efficient. Wood-framed windows are more expensive however they provide superior insulation over vinyl. They are also strong and require less maintenance than aluminum-framed windows.

The size of the double-pane windows and the way it is installed are other factors that influence the cost. If you are replacing windows that are that are similar size, the price will be lower. If you're looking to alter the size of your windows, the price will be higher.

It is important to employ an expert to install your new double-pane windows. This will ensure that they are properly installed and sealed to prevent leaks and other problems. You should get multiple quotes before selecting a glazier to work on your home. You can review their ratings and reviews on the internet. Also, make sure that they are insured and licensed.

Double-pane windows are also referred to as Insulated glass units (IGUs). They consist of two glass panes that are separated with an inert gas such as nitrogen, krypton, or even argon to increase efficiency in energy use. As compared to single-pane windows they are more energy efficient and help to reduce heating and cooling costs as well as reduce condensation, minimize outside noise pollution, and lessen carbon emissions. They are also more durable and secure, as it's difficult to break through three layers of glass. The additional layer of glass is more costly than single-pane windows. However, the savings you'll see on your energy bill will offset the initial cost.

Increased Comfort

Replacing your windows is a cost-effective way to increase the comfort of your home. Double-paned windows are more efficient than single-paned windows. They help reduce heat loss in the winter months and reduce cooling costs during the summer. They also reduce outside noise pollution. Double-pane windows also protect the interior furniture and fabrics from harmful ultraviolet rays of the sun.

The cost of replacing a double-pane window can vary depending on what kind of glass you pick. Double-paned windows with low-e coatings or gas fills could be more expensive, but they are more insulated and energy efficiency. A professional can help you choose the right type of glass for your home.

Window professionals can install double-pane windows swiftly and efficiently, thereby saving you time and money. They are trained to spot issues with mold, moisture, mildew, termites, and other damages to ensure your new windows will last for a long time. They can also provide warranties and warranties on their work.

Double-paned windows are an excellent investment for your home. They can reduce energy costs by as much as 24 percent. This makes them an ideal choice for improving the efficiency and comfort of a home. Standard windows let in 75% of the sunlight during the summer months, resulting in uncomfortable temperatures and high cooling costs. However, ENERGY STAR certified double-pane windows significantly reduce the amount of heat entering your home, but still allow plenty of sunlight.

Double-paned windows can boost the comfort and value of your home regardless of whether you replace a single window or all of them. Double-paned windows are available in a variety of sizes and styles that allows you to pick the right fit for your home.

You could save up to $300 a year on energy costs by relocating a single window. It is contingent upon the size and quality of the frame. The most significant aspect that determines the cost of double-pane windows is their frame material, which affects the cost, insulation properties, maintenance levels and the durability. Vinyl is the least expensive alternative, while wooden frames are more durable, but require more maintenance and could be costly.
